Output 853343241eaafb72d64fb6dcbad6b26a01a6c9aed5c8fb485c001eba0488d1df:0

value
24942276
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27b92fc6c13cba87e4c61211c4aaedc94d83b411 OP_EQUAL
address
MBXCRuPAefFNHw6PkrcvKHHRFgpKp1MRd6
transaction
853343241eaafb72d64fb6dcbad6b26a01a6c9aed5c8fb485c001eba0488d1df
spent
true